Mr. Speaker, many of our colleagues have received a copy of the report, Made in China. This report outlines why corporations like Wal-Mart and Nike have become identified with child labor, forced labor, and hazardous working conditions. These are not the values we want to bring to other countries. By granting PNTR, we give up any hope of influencing China's policy on workers and human rights. We are inviting U.S. companies to leave the U.S. to produce goods in a country which does not support the minimum wage, basic safety regulations, or the right of association. Mr. Speaker, let us export our values, not our jobs. I urge my colleagues to vote against this legislation.
